The Role

Reporting to the Leading Hand/Supervisor your key responsibilities are:
 
•    Interpret engineering drawings, isometrics, specifications and standards
•    Skilled in all position welding to AS and ASME Standards with a proven track record of precision and attention to detail.
•    Maintain all correct consumables, feeds, amperages and pre heat in accordance with applicable weld procedures
•    Perform fit up and welding on piping and structural components; GTAW and MMAW. 
•    Remove tack welds, clean and restore weld preparations where required

About You

To be successful in the role you will possess the following:
 
•    Minimum of 3 years demonstrated experience in a similar role within the mining and resources sector
•    Australian recognised Trade Certificate or equivalent
•    Ability to attend and pass a 3G/4G/6G MMAW & GTAW weld test before mobilisation
•    Experience in carbon and stainless-steel welding
•    Excellent attention to detail and a commitment to quality and safety
•    Current High risk elevating work platform license 
•    Current Working Safely at Heights Certificate
•    Nationally recognised Construction Safety Awareness Card (White Card)
•    Ability to complete and pass a pre-employment medical and drug & alcohol screen
